[Asia Economy Reporter Hwang Yoon-joo] SK Biopharm announced on the 24th that its subsidiary SK Life Science signed a pharmaceutical supply contract worth 61.5 billion KRW. This accounts for 14.69% of recent sales, and the contract period is from October 24, 2022, to January 31, 2023.
▲ Dongyang Steel Pipe = Announced on the 24th that it signed a contract to supply steel pipe piles for tanks #7 and #8 at the Gwangyang LNG Terminal worth 32 billion KRW with N2V. This accounts for 17.59% of sales, and the contract period is from October 21, 2022, to December 31, 2025.
▲ Cowintech = Announced on the 24th that it signed a manufacturing equipment supply contract worth 36.7 billion KRW with a global large corporation. This accounts for 34.56% of recent sales, and the contract period is from October 21, 2022, to January 31, 2024.
▲ STI = Announced on the 24th that it signed a semiconductor manufacturing equipment supply contract worth 91.5 billion KRW with Samsung Electronics. This accounts for 28.7% of recent sales, and the contract period is from October 21, 2022, to December 28, 2022.
▲ Hyundai Motor Company = Operating profit for Q3 was 1.5518 trillion KRW, down 3.4% year-on-year. Sales increased by 30.6% to 37.7054 trillion KRW, and net profit decreased by 5.1% to 1.4114 trillion KRW.
▲ POSCO Chemical = Operating profit for Q3 was 81.8 billion KRW, up 159.9% year-on-year. Sales increased by 108.6% to 1.0533 trillion KRW, and net profit rose by 60.5% to 65.6 billion KRW.
▲ POSCO International = Operating profit for Q3 was 197 billion KRW, up 32.7% year-on-year. Sales decreased by 1.2% to 9.0412 trillion KRW, and net profit increased by 63.5% to 112.7 billion KRW.
▲ POSCO M-Tech = Operating loss for Q3 was 2.9 billion KRW, turning to a deficit compared to the same period last year. Sales decreased by 13.5% to 75.2 billion KRW, and net loss was 2.1 billion KRW, also turning to a deficit.
▲ LOT Vacuum = LOTCIES announced on the 24th that it will absorb and merge its subsidiary Juyeong. Since LOTCIES owns 100% of Juyeong's shares, no new shares will be issued. The merger ratio is 1:0.
▲ Sewon ENC = Announced on the 24th that it signed a plant equipment supply contract worth 15.4 billion KRW. This accounts for 18.52% of recent sales, and the contract period is from October 24, 2022, to February 19, 2024.
▲ JB Financial Group = Operating profit for Q3 was 672.5 billion KRW, up 24.6% year-on-year. Sales increased by 29.6% to 831.1 billion KRW, and net profit rose by 24.5% to 171.6 billion KRW.
▲ Melpas = Melpas announced on the 24th that its creditor Cheongun Partners filed an injunction lawsuit to prohibit the holding of a shareholders' meeting at the Suwon District Court Seongnam Branch.
▲ NK = Announced on the 24th that it acquired 1.08 million shares of its affiliate ENK for 5.4 billion KRW to secure growth momentum through business stability and diversification. This accounts for 5.26% of equity capital.
▲ POSCO Holdings = Operating profit for Q3 was 900 billion KRW, down 71.0% year-on-year. Sales increased by 2.9% to 21.2 trillion KRW, and net profit decreased by 77.2% to 600 billion KRW.
▲ Hyundai Motor = Announced on the 24th that it will dispose of 1,277,500 common shares over-the-counter to provide company shares according to the 2022 collective bargaining agreement. The disposal price per share is 167,000 KRW, totaling 213.3 billion KRW. The disposal date is October 31, 2022.
▲ Ewha Electric = Announced on the 24th that it will adjust the conversion price of the 40th convertible bonds from 810 KRW to 705 KRW due to a decline in market price.
▲ Redrover = Announced on the 24th that it filed for rehabilitation proceedings at the Suwon District Court to restore management normalcy and preserve value as a going concern.
▲ Hanshin Engineering & Construction = Announced on the 24th that it won a contract worth 74.9 billion KRW for the Garojutaek redevelopment project at Geumgwang-dong 4071. This accounts for 5.7% of sales.
